Building Access — Visitor Handling (Front Desk). All visitors to Thornfield Place must sign in at reception and be issued a day badge. Confirm the host by phone before granting entry, and ask visitors to wait in the lobby seating area until collected. Day badges must be returned at sign-out; log any that are not. Visitors are never to be left unescorted past the lobby barriers. If the barrier reader fails, reception staff may use the override pass shown below.

badge for hahog-kajop: bdg-OOCJJ-0

// Ticket-pricing experiment "Marigold Split" routes 12% of checkout
// traffic through the Fennwick pricing engine to test dynamic tiers.
// New folks: the client below talks to our internal experiment
// allocator, not the public API, so staging data is fine to mutate.
// Keep retries low to avoid skewing bucket assignment.
// The allocator authenticates with the key that follows.

service key, hawif-taweg: zpat3_g6e

## Runbook: GiveNote Receipt Mailer

If receipts stall, check the Tallyhart queue depth first. Over 500 pending: restart the mailer worker, not the queue. Under 500: likely a template render failure — inspect the dead-letter bin. Never replay the full queue; donors get duplicates. Reference the worker build listed below.

trace token, yahof-yadup: htk21_3e52fc440779ed8614351

// DeployDrake bot: polling interval for deploy-status updates.
// On-call: do not lower this below 15s — the Flintlock API
// rate-limits aggressively and the bot will get banned for an
// hour, leaving the channel silent during an incident.
// If the bot goes quiet, check the banner message first.
// The build token for the running bot is below.

session token of kagup-hahaf = htk3_2b8